Internship Program
The Enterprise Summer Internship Program provides a strong foundation in the insurance industry through diverse assignments over multiple summers in a variety of business areas and/or regions of the United States. Projects may focus on work in World Wide Operations, Claim, or Underwriting. Students successfully completing an internship after their sophomore year may be considered for a second internship in another business area or location for the following summer. Students successfully completing an internship after their junior year may be considered for a trainee program or a full time position upon graduation. Internships will take place in Chicago, IL or our other branch offices nationwide.
The program provides challenging, innovative assignments that offer real-world experience in applying business education to short-term projects. As an intern, you will receive:
• In-depth education on our organization, our industry and how insurance companies make money
• A dedicated manager and a committed mentor who will guide you throughout your prospective internship(s) and career entry point at CNA
• A peer “buddy” who will help acclimate you in making the transition to a corporate environment
• Opportunities to meet with members of our senior leadership team and learn about their personal experiences in the insurance industry
• The chance to shadow professionals in a variety of disciplines
• Professional and personal development activities and ongoing feedback and coaching on performance
• Networking events with peers and members of our management team
• Presentation of your summer project results to our senior leadership team and the opportunity to gain insightful feedback regarding your achievements
